Hey all,

i recently started playing last of us for the first time. on PS4 Pro
i got to the bit where
you crash your pickup into a building and get jumped

my question is does the game get any better from here?
i'm playing on Easy because i just wanted a good story.The story seems good, but the actual game play seems far below what i expected. everyone says this is a masterpiece,
but if that's the case please tell me what i'm missing?

the main issues i'm having are
  • Constant quick time events (jumped on by zombies)
  • Clickers teleportation to eating my neck.
  • Guns don't do Much damage at all

The Immersion bugs:
  • Ellie literally running through hoards Clickers when I've successfully crouched around them all.

  • Ellie is always Miles behind

  • when you try to go through a gap you can't 10 seconds later you characters teleports out of the way & Ellie walks through, then you can walk through

  • The Chain link bug, it says Hold Triangle. but it doesn't work you have to press triangle left go & hold it again.

are these bugs Just on the remaster?, does the gameplay get any better?
at the moment i just feel like watching the cinematics. but i feel like i'm missing out on something really good?

I started it on easy after only recently buying a PS4 (I really suck with aiming on controller) and quickly found myself with way too much ammo and able to take down hordes of enemies with ease but if you crank up the difficulty it becomes a different game. Playing with the bare minimum ammo and supplies really helps with immersion, you have to be sneaky. Loved it once it got going, couldn't put it down.
